Method
Making the Waffles
- 1
Prepare the Waffle Maker
Preheat your waffle maker according to the manufacturer's instructions. If needed, lightly grease the waffle plates with non-stick cooking spray or a small amount of oil.
- 2
Mix Dry Ingredients
In a large mixing bowl, whisk together the all-purpose flour, granulated sugar, baking powder, baking soda, cocoa powder, and salt until well combined.
- 3
Mix Wet Ingredients
In a separate bowl, whisk together the buttermilk, eggs, vegetable oil, vanilla extract, and red food coloring until smooth and uniform in color.
- 4
Combine Mixtures
Pour the wet ingredients into the bowl with the dry ingredients. Gently fold the mixtures together using a spatula until just combined. Be careful not to overmix; a few lumps are okay.
- 5
Cook the Waffles
Once the batter is ready and the waffle maker is preheated, pour an appropriate amount of batter onto the center of the waffle plates (usually about 1 cup, but refer to your waffle maker's instructions). Close the lid and cook until the waffles are golden brown and crisp, about 5-7 minutes.
- 6
Serve
Carefully remove the waffles from the waffle maker and serve immediately with your choice of toppings, such as whipped cream, syrup, or fresh berries.
